Beskrivelse

The author of the book who was awarded his PhD in History, International Relations and Archeology by Peoples' Friendship University of Russia, has published several research proposals, papers and books on foreign policy of middle east countries in the US, Canada, Russia and Iran. The book "Foreign Policy of the Islamic Republic of Iran in the Middle East" has dealt with the leaders of Iran and the structure of Iranian foreign policy in different periods between 1979 and 2017. Actually, it has clarified the effect of the Iranian foreign policy on two countries Saudi Arabia and Syria, and the role of Iran in the Middle East in view of supporting Shiite governments versus Sunni Arabs and sectarianism. Besides, the book has been written based on the author's PhD thesis that was defended in Peoples' Friendship University of Russia in 2018.
